    Growing primroses can be a lot like cooking at home: it takes a few simple steps, a little perseverance, and a little love. Partial shade and well-drained soil supplemented with organic matter are ideal conditions for these plants. The best method for those starting from seeds is to combine soil, sand, and peat moss. Early germination is ensured in the winter by starting indoors or in a cold frame. Transplanting seedlings into garden beds as soon as their second or third leaves appear prepares them for strong growth.

    Young primrose plants, typically with unopened buds, are available at garden centers and nurseries for quick results and a vibrant seasonal start. Plant them 4 to 6 inches deep and 6 to 12 inches apart. It is crucial to water thoroughly when planting, and mulching maintains constant high moisture levels. A weekly soaking keeps things vigorous throughout the summer, particularly during droughts. Water needs decrease by fall, in accordance with the plant’s natural cycle.

    The process of fertilization is simple. Blooming cycles can be maintained by adding a small amount of organic feed every few weeks. The plant stays neat and in bloom throughout the season by pruning wilted leaves and deadheading blooms. Do you want to collect seeds for the upcoming season? Allow the pods to reach maturity in late summer, then gather and preserve them in a dry, cool area. Alternately, to replicate the seasonal rhythm of nature, plant them straight into a cold frame.

    It’s not all roses or primroses. Sometimes pests put your commitment to the test. The constant bad guys, snails and slugs, can be controlled with non-toxic bait. An old trick that still works incredibly well is spraying soapy water on plants that are infested with aphids. Root and crown rot become an issue when the soil is overly compacted or poorly drained. Thankfully, the solution is easy: move your plants or add compost to the soil. Primroses are a particularly forgiving choice for beginners because of these easily resolved problems.
